发布日期:2023-01-13 12:33浏览次数:
很多想要APP开发朋友在寻找技术开发时,经常遇到一些困惑,相同的功能需求,不同的公司有不同的报价,有些差异很大,那么影响价格的因素是什么呢?
这里我们必须提到APP为了让大家看得更清楚,我们开了几种方式APP大致分为五种打开方式.原生开发,混合开发,webapp,二次开发、模板开发.今天,让我们来看看这些APP不同的开发方法.
本地开发,官方解释是这样的,在安卓,ios使用官方开发语言、开发类库、开发工具等移动平台APP开发.一般来说,就像盖房子一样。.先打地基,浇地梁,然后房屋结构,钢筋混凝土后电路方向,经过精心设计.所以原生APP同样,代码用于实现每个页面、功能、逻辑和步骤.让我们谈谈产品的流畅性和稳定性的优势APP最好的开发方法.但是同样IOS系统和安卓系统需要相应的开发,时间成本和成本都会比较高.
混合开发也是一种定制开发。与本地开发和混合开发的区别在于,混合开发采用了混合开发框架。当然,框架不需要了解太多。它们都是基于这个框架开发的代码,具有跨平台的特点.简单来说,一套代码可以同时使用ios和Android一起使用,所以他的优势是开发效率高,成本低于原生.更适合刚创业初期的平台.缺点是混合开发的加载速度和稳定性与原始开发有一定的差距.当并发量相对较低时,我们可以使用混合开发,当然,我们很难看到区别.
webapp,那么就是h5套壳,h5套壳是什么意思?就是用。web技术进行APP发展相对敷衍,简单的理解是通过web网页,实现所需的功能和逻辑,然后打包套上APP壳的优点是开发速度快,成本低.缺点是反应速度慢,体验差,对网络要求特别高,所以在APP开发时一定要擦亮眼睛,不要上当受骗.
事实上,二次开发也是一种定制开发。我们仍然把盖房子作为比喻.二次开发就像房屋再造项目,即框架已经存在,只需要做相应的修改和布局,二次开发实际上是为了主义,因为APP现在开发技术已经比较成熟了.因此,客户提出的一些需求在一定程度上会重复。现在我们只需要找到具有类似功能的代码来修改它们.当然,代码可能是本地的,也可能是混合的.二次开发有点,因为基础工作已经完成,所以开发速度特别快,成本相对较低.缺点是如果不熟悉代码,就无法掌握质量。修改容易报错,会有暗门,保险分配也比较高.
模板设置,是一个通过平台,我们不断复制甲方,对开发者没有成本,成本相对较低,因为模板已经成型,所以很难进行个性化定制,修改功能.